The Canada oil and gas drilling automation market is experiencing significant growth driven by the increasing adoption of advanced technologies to enhance operational efficiency and safety in the sector. Automation solutions such as robotics, AI, and IoT are being increasingly integrated into drilling processes to streamline operations, reduce costs, and minimize human error. The market is witnessing a surge in demand for automation systems that can improve drilling accuracy, optimize production rates, and ensure regulatory compliance. Key players in the market are focusing on developing innovative automation solutions tailored to the specific needs of the Canadian oil and gas industry. Factors such as the growing emphasis on environmental sustainability and the need to maximize resource recovery are expected to further drive the adoption of drilling automation technologies in Canada.

In the Canada oil and gas drilling automation market, one of the main challenges faced is the initial high cost associated with implementing automation technologies. While automation offers significant benefits such as increased efficiency, improved safety, and reduced operational costs in the long run, the upfront investment required can be a barrier for many companies, especially smaller ones. Additionally, integrating automation systems with existing infrastructure and processes can be complex and time-consuming, leading to potential disruptions in operations. Furthermore, there may be resistance from workers who fear job displacement due to automation. Addressing these challenges will require strategic planning, investment, and effective change management to successfully adopt and leverage automation technologies in the oil and gas drilling sector in Canada.

In Canada, government policies related to the oil and gas drilling automation market focus on promoting innovation, efficiency, and environmental sustainability. Regulations set by agencies like the Canadian Association of Petroleum Producers (CAPP) and the government aim to ensure safe and responsible automation practices in the industry. Additionally, initiatives such as the Clean Technology Data Strategy and the Technology Innovation and Emissions Reduction (TIER) system encourage the adoption of automation technologies that reduce greenhouse gas emissions and improve operational efficiency. The government also provides support for research and development in automation technologies through programs like the Strategic Innovation Fund, further driving growth and competitiveness in the Canadian oil and gas drilling automation market.
